No, the chemical reaction of carbon dioxide with other substances is not called oxidation. Oxidation is the process of losing electrons, leading to an increase in oxidation state. The reaction of carbon dioxide with other substances may involve carboxylation or other specific chemical reactions.
A cofactor or coenzyme can attach to a protein to help catalyze a metabolic reaction by facilitating the reaction or acting as a carrier of chemical groups. These molecules can be inorganic ions, organic molecules, or other proteins that work together with the protein to enable the reaction to occur.

When substances are combined and no reaction occurs, it means that the substances are not capable of undergoing a chemical reaction with each other. This could be due to factors like the stability of the molecules, the absence of necessary reactants, or the lack of sufficient energy to drive a reaction. In these cases, the substances may simply mix together physically without forming any new chemical bonds.
